Amaler in the region of Gorno-Badakhshan is located in Tajikistan - some 195 mi or ( 313 km ) South-East of Dushanbe , the country's capital city .

Ishkashim District

Ishkashim District is one of the 29 districts of Badakhshan Province in eastern Afghanistan. The capital is the city of Ishkashim . The people of the region are called Tajiks and some of them speak the Ishkashimi language. The total population of the district is approximately 11,000 residents. Ishkashim District lies along the international border between Afghanistan and Tajikistan, where there is a settlement with the same name The border is currently only open for humanitarian deliveries.

Ishkoshim, Tajikistan

Ishkoshim, also Ishkashim, is the capital of Ishkoshim District in Gorno-Badakhshan Autonomous Province in south-east Tajikistan. It lies on the Panj River, at a point where its direction turns sharply north. Ishkoshim lies opposite a town of the same name in Afghanistan, although the name of the Afghan town is normally transliterated Ishkashim following Persian practice. A bridge opened in 2006 links the two towns.

Ishkoshim Range

Ishkoshim Range, also Ishkashim Range, is a mountain range in Pamir Mountains in Tajikistan, in the extreme southwest corner of the Gorno-Badakhshan Autonomous Province. It is about 90 km long, running along the right bank of the Panj River and the eastern border of Ishkoshim District with Roshtqal'a District. It contains the Ishkashim Important Bird Area.
